
A 23-year-old newly married woman, Kajal, died under suspicious circumstances in Garhi Harsaru village, Gurugram. Her parents allege her husband, Arun Sharma, administered poison via an injection, as a syringe was found at the scene. The couple had recently quarreled, and Arun had moved into Kajal's parental home. Police have registered a dowry murder case and are investigating. The cause of death will be determined after laboratory analysis of the viscera following the post-mortem.
